CC   -!- FUNCTION: Functions in the early steps of protein synthesis of a small
CC       number of specific mRNAs. Acts by directing the binding of methionyl-
CC       tRNAi to 40S ribosomal subunits. In contrast to the eIF-2 complex, it
CC       binds methionyl-tRNAi to 40S subunits in a codon-dependent manner,
CC       whereas the eIF-2 complex binds methionyl-tRNAi to 40S subunits in a
CC       GTP-dependent manner. {ECO:0000256|PIRNR:PIRNR017222}.
